* [sos.conf]
The right configuration location is in '/etc/sos' and the package contains it.
I'll look at why and how the package ends up having '/usr/config/sos.conf' too:
# dpkg -l sosreport
Desired=Unknown/Install/Remove/Purge/Hold
| Status=Not/Inst/Conf-files/Unpacked/halF-conf/Half-inst/trig-aWait/Trig-pend
|/ Err?=(none)/Reinst-required (Status,Err: uppercase=bad)
||/ Name Version Architecture Description
+++-==============-============-============-=========================================================
ii sosreport 4.2-1 amd64 Set of tools to gather troubleshooting data from a system
# dpkg -L sosreport | grep -i sos.conf
/etc/sos/sos.conf -> Well placed
/usr/config/sos.conf -> Misplaced
/usr/share/man/man5/sos.conf.5.gz
* [manpages mangled]
I looked most man pages:
man sos-report
man sos-collect
man sos-mask
....
I couldn't find anything mangled. Do you have an example I can refer too ?
[builtin modules]
I'll look into it and see what can be done.
[Running services]
"it fails to list running services, and probably many more"
Are you referring to 'path_to_sosreport/ps' collection ? Or other services ?
[systemd/rc-agnostic]
sos project main focus is on systemd. Most of the other 'init' type as been removed (upstart, ...): 297011da [upstart] Remove plugin